Matchups to Watch in HOUvRSL

Real Salt Lake opens its 15th season in Major League Soccer on Saturday, March 2, visiting the Houston Dynamo at BBVA Compass Stadium. The match can be seen live locally on KUTV and on mobile through the KSLTV app beginning at 3:30 p.m. MT. Fans can also listen on the radio by tuning into 101.5 FM The Eagle, or 107.1 FM for a Spanish language broadcast. Here are three matchups to keep an eye on in HOUvRSL. 


Jefferson Savarino vs. Damarcus Beasley

Arguably one of the most intriguing athletic matchups in all of MLS in Week 1, Savarino and Beasley have gone head to head on multiple occasions in years past. When a crafty winger and a veteran outside back do battle, sparks are sure to fly. In 2018, Savarino gave Beasley fits out wide, keeping the former USMNT defender on his heels for the almost the entirety of the two matches the teams played against one another. Beasley, 36, still has gas left in the tank to deal with bright young wingers like Savarino but the question remains: For how long after the Houston star played the full 90 minutes against CD Guastatoya on Tuesday?
RSL Centerbacks vs. Mauro Manotas

If there was a man on fire and in form heading into Saturday’s opener, it’s Mauro Manotas. Coming on as a second half substitute in the Dynamo’s Concacaf Champions League match on Tuesday, Manotas led the Texas side into the Quarterfinal by scoring two goals in 13 minutes. In Saturday’s opener, Manotas will have to stare down an RSL backline that has copious experience in defending players in form. RSL’s centerback battle is deep and the club has the luxury of choosing which combination of central defenders is right for certain matchups. With both sides looking to make significant impressions in Week 1, the matchup between the RSL backline and Manotas may very well decide who walks away with the full three points.


Damir Kreilach vs. Joe Willis
RSL’s club MVP from 2018 is no stranger to providing in big moments. Scoring 12 goals last season, the Croatian has an eye for goal when it matters. Wherever Kreilach plays on the field, the opposing goalkeeper better be on his toes. Against CD Guastatoya Willis made five saves to keep his team in the match and played a key role in the Dynamo reaching the quarterfinals of the Concacaf Champions League. With nerves bound to play a part in Saturday’s match, Kreilach will surely test Willis in the early stages of the match to see just how attentive and in form the Dynamo goalkeeper is on the day.
